Sweet and Sentimental Grandma Quotes
Some grandmothers are the epitome of warmth and tenderness. These touching quotes capture the gentle love that flows from a grandmother’s heart to her grandchildren, creating bonds that last a lifetime.
“A grandma is warm hugs and sweet memories. She remembers all of your accomplishments and forgets all of your mistakes,” wrote Barbara Cage, perfectly describing how grandmothers see the best in their grandchildren and love them unconditionally.
The anonymous quote, “Grandmas hold our tiny hands for just a little while…but our hearts forever,” reminds us that even though time with grandmother may be limited, her impact is eternal.
“There is no other love that’s as special as the love of a grandma. So warm and fuzzy, so calm and sweet, so cheerful and joyful,” writes Hopal Green, beautifully summarizing the unique quality of a grandmother’s affection.
“A garden of love grows in a Grandmother’s heart” is another anonymous quote that illustrates how grandmothers nurture their love for their family, letting it bloom into something beautiful and enduring.
Funny Grandma Quotes
Grandmothers often bring laughter and joy to family gatherings with their wit and humor. These quotes celebrate the lighter side of grandmotherhood.
One of the most popular humorous quotes about grandmothers is the simple yet accurate: “Grandmas are moms with lots of frosting.” This anonymous quote perfectly captures how grandmothers often get to enjoy all the sweet parts of parenting without as much of the disciplinary responsibility.
“The best adventures start with ‘Let’s ask Grandma!'” acknowledges how grandmothers are often more willing to indulge their grandchildren’s whims and participate in fun activities that parents might be too busy or tired to engage in.
Wisdom from Grandmothers
Grandmothers are treasure troves of wisdom gained through decades of life experience. These quotes reflect the valuable lessons and advice that grandmothers pass down through generations.
Jamie Foxx shared this gem from his grandmother: “My Grandmother would say, ‘Make sure you look good. Make sure you speak well. Make sure you remain that Southern gentleman that I’ve taught you to be.'” This quote illustrates how grandmothers often instill important values and etiquette in their grandchildren.
Southern grandmothers, in particular, are known for their colorful expressions related to manners, such as “Mind your p’s and q’s,” “Mind your manners, and act like a lady,” and the simple yet effective “Be sweet” – often accompanied by a meaningful tap on the table.
The Comfort of Grandmother’s Home
There’s something magical about visiting grandmother’s house – the familiar scents, treasured traditions, and sense of security that can’t be found anywhere else. These quotes capture those special feelings associated with grandmother’s home.
“I loved their home. Everything smelled older, worn but safe; the food aroma had baked itself into the furniture,” an anonymous quote that beautifully describes the sensory experience of being in grandmother’s space – where even the furniture seems to hold precious memories.
Jonathan Safran Foer shared, “We believed in our grandmother’s cooking more fervently than we believed in God,” highlighting the almost religious reverence many people have for their grandmother’s culinary skills and the central role food plays in grandmother-grandchild relationships.
“Every holiday season, Grandma’s handmade ornaments grace our tree. They’re a testament to her creativity and the joy she brings to our celebrations,” speaks to how grandmothers create and maintain family traditions that become treasured parts of childhood memories.
The Unique Character of Grandmothers
Grandmothers are fascinating individuals with distinctive personalities that make them unforgettable. These quotes celebrate the special character traits that make grandmothers such colorful and beloved figures in our lives.
As noted in Southern Living, “Grandmothers are many things: a friend, a storyteller, and a sharp mouth who can get away with saying anything she pleases.” This multifaceted description acknowledges the various roles grandmothers play and the special privileges they often enjoy in family dynamics.
Curtis Tyrone Jones beautifully captured the essence of a grandmother’s character with: “When she smiles, the lines in her face become epic narratives that trace the stories of generations that no book can replace.” This poetic description reminds us that grandmothers are living links to our family history, with faces that tell stories of lives richly lived.

The Age of the Grandma
We may indeed be living in what some call the “Age of the Grandma.” With people living longer, healthier lives, many grandmothers today are more active and involved in their grandchildren’s lives than ever before.
As one grandmother put it: “There is no weariness that competes with the elation and joy of being with grandchildren.” This sentiment reflects how grandparenting brings renewed energy and purpose to older adults, creating a special dynamic that benefits both generations.
Today’s grandmothers often balance traditional grandmother roles with active careers, social lives, and personal interests, making them inspiring role models for their grandchildren.
